By 2025, organizations from a wide range of industries are increasingly implementing cross-ecosystem approaches to respond to shifting market needs, regulatory changes, and rapid technological progress. Sectors such as utilities, packaging, and fintech are moving beyond conventional boundaries to drive expansion, sustainability, and adaptability.

As 2025 unfolds, cross-ecosystem expansion is becoming a key factor in driving innovation and resilience. From utility sector mergers to eco-friendly packaging and the global growth of fintech, organizations are reimagining their strategies to succeed in an increasingly interconnected world. However, achieving success will require balancing flexibility with regulatory demands and addressing the unique challenges of each sector. In the years ahead, we can expect even greater industry convergence, fueled by advances in technology, sustainability efforts, and international cooperation.
